Lieutenant CECIL HARRY EDMUNDS

Regiment & Unit/Ship

London Regiment (First Surrey Rifles)

21st Bn.

Date of Death

Died 23 March 1918

Age 28 years old

Buried or commemorated at

FINS NEW BRITISH CEMETERY, SOREL-LE-GRAND

IV. E. 6.

France

Commonwealth War Graves Commission - Headstone Placeholder
  • Country of Service United Kingdom
  • Additional Info Son of Alfred and Marian Edmunds, of Soham, Cambs.; husband of Constance Ada Edmunds, of "St. Olaf," Swinburne Avenue, Broadstairs, Kent.
  • Personal Inscription BELOVED HUSBAND OF C.A. EDMUNDS AND SON OF MR. & MRS. EDMUNDS SOHAM
